I massively underestimated Hogwarts Legacy 😂

Results:

Winner: Hogwarts Legacy (22 million+)

Source: CEO reveals 2023 sales for Hogwarts

2nd: The Legend of Zelda: Tears of the Kingdom (20.8 million)

Source: Aug 2, 2024 Nintendo business update

3rd: Marvel’s Spider-man 2 (11 million or so)

Source: May 2024 update by Sony
https://www.pushsquare.com/news/2024/05/marvels-spider-man-2-swings-11-million-sales-as-sony-calls-ps5-exclusive-a-great-success#:~:text=Sales-,Marvel's%20Spider%2DMan%202%20Swings%2011%20Million%20Sales%20as%20Sony,it%20catch%20the%20first%20game%3F&text=According%20to%20Sony's%20latest%20financial,rather%20impressive%2011%20million%20sales.

4th: Starfield (3 million estimated)

While Microsoft has not provided sales figures for Starfield, Warner CEO revealed Mortal Kombat 1 to have sold 3 million globally by the end of November 2023. MK1 sold more than Starfield by then and Starfield hasn’t charted the top 20 since.
